678901
00000000000000000009a9b568957c8d652d2ff2a02f36e131ac3dbce0c7fffb
Time
04-12-2021 19:26:53 (Local)
Sponsored
Transaction Fees
0.21680394
BTC
Confirmations
226992
Total Amounts
398592.51283318 USDT
Transaction Counts
189
Previous Block:
Merkle Root:
c8d0b989a5b59063e97ec7d293d03dd332ebf1179e46f154053b53c11d1cd726